General features
A next-generation hiking shoe that combines lightness, grip performance and durability that meets the demands of a variety of activities in the outdoor field. A new material that is lightweight and highly abrasion resistant is crimped without seams, making it the lightest hiking shoe for less than 350g per shoe. It gives you the freedom to travel lightly along the trail. In addition, this pair of shoes will expand your outdoor potential, with a sophisticated design, including the SENSIFIT™ upper structure with an excellent fit that wraps around the entire foot, the Contagrip® Premium Wet Traction, which provides grip even in wet rocks, and the protection of the toes and heels that maintain lightness and flexibility, but not compromise protection performance, and the latest technology to enjoy a wide range of outdoor activities.

A perfect fit that gently wraps around your feet without any gaps
The exquisite fit of SALOMON hiking shoes has been experienced with X ULTRA I remember that it was very good compared to shoes from other manufacturers. This is based on the unique upper technology "SENSIFIT™" that works in conjunction with the shoelaces to tighten the entire foot around the sole of the foot, providing an outstanding fit.
This outstanding sense of unity is still alive and well in this model. The fit that expands from the moment you put your feet in, and the comfort that the entire foot is wrapped in no gaps when you tighten your shoelaces, felt higher than the XA and X ULTRA
I asked the person in charge about the secret!
"SENSIFIT™" is the technology that forms the foundation of SALOMON's shoemaking, and all models, from ski boots and snowboarding to hiking shoes, are made with this concept. It is designed to keep your feet in the most natural fit (as seen as hand wrapped as shown in the photo) and keep you in keeping with and against any movement of any activity.
In addition, OUTpath is wrapped in textiles using no thread and no crimping technology, so there is also a focus on improving the fit due to the stretchability of the fabric. Furthermore, the shoelaces pattern is tightened from the base of the thumb, just like the XA This will increase the manufacturing process, but this shoe is a very focused on fit and we use this structure.

It's one of the lightest hiking shoes! Despite this, adequate protection
When hiking in light clothing such as fast packing, the lightness of shoes is an essential element to make walking easier. The weight of 335g (27cm) is one of the most lightweight models that are known as waterproof hiking shoes, and of course they are perfect for the lightness of the driving experience. I didn't feel unnecessary fatigue even when I ran through the trail like a trail running shoe.
Of course, hiking and other mountain climbing shoes are not just light. This is because climbing boots that deal not only with paved roads but also with a variety of terrain such as gravel roads, rocky areas, muddy, trees, and moss, are essential to protect your feet from sharp objects and impacts. This is the big difference from speed-focused activities like trail runs.
There is no exaggeration about OUTpath At first glance, the outer circumference is neat and sloppy, but the toes and heels are reinforced using high-grade crimping techniques. the XA and X ULTRA , which have a TPU-reinforced outer circumference , it is surprising that it has rigidity that is hard to imagine with a lighter shoe and provides protection similar to that of a typical climbing shoe.
Of course, it's GORE-TEX®, so it's also waterproof. The tongue is integrated, so it is difficult for gravel to enter to some extent.
I asked the person in charge about the secret!
In order to achieve the concept of this shoe, "multi-purpose and easy to use," we have paid particular attention to its lightness. Among these, SALOMON has excellent crimping technology cultivated through the development of skis and ski shoes. By making the most of this, we were able to eliminate waste to the limit, which greatly contributed to reducing the weight.
XA and X ULTRA have thick TPU material placed throughout the shoe as protection , are tougher, but OUTpath is not as strong as these two, it takes into consideration the maximum protection possible by crimping only textiles.
A sole with excellent shock absorption and grip performance
Addictive fluffy feeling!
One of the biggest reasons why these shoes seem like a waste for hiking, or rather, I would rather wear them every day is the luxurious feel of them being placed on the feet thanks to their high shock absorbing power.
At first glance, it doesn't look like a "thick sole," but when you wear it, you can take each step while feeling a comfortable cushion that looks like you're sitting on a cushion. However, it is too soft and does not cause the landing or stepping on. It combines moderate flexibility and shock absorbing power, not only supports stepping in, but also provides solid protection against thrusts from the ground even when descending with lots of pointy rocks and pebbles. Thanks to this, even after walking all day, the damage to the soles of the feet was minimal.
It's not slippery even on wet rocks!
What's even more surprising is the excellent grip of this shoe. This is the biggest factor that caused me to change the image I had with SALOMON to 180° this time. The "Contagrip® Premium Wet Traction" used in this model is an outsole designed to provide stable grip even in wet rocky ridges.
When comparing them from an angle, you can see a deeper and wider lug pattern overall compared to other models.
This further enhances grip on wet rocky areas and makes it less slippery. This is a perfect await for Japanese fields, where people often walk over wet terrain, such as wet forests and crossing branches.
I asked the person in charge about the secret!

*Reference: Overall structure of XA PRO 3D GORE-TEX® sole
Shoes that are mainly designed for mountainous areas such as XA and X ULTRA in the case of OUTpath, that is not included . This makes the shoes lighter, making them more flexible and more sensitive to the pressure (sensation) on the soles of their feet easier to move. is a feature of OUTpath designed to be used for a variety of purposes other than walking, climbing, or descending, such as placing your feet on a motorcycle or placing your feet on a wet area
So, compared to the other two models, is it a disadvantage against twisting and thrusts?The midsole makes the most of its trail running technology to review the EVA (cushion) formulation, and the thrusts from below are distributed.
The "Contagrip® Premium Wet Traction" is an outer sole used in SALOMON's top models, which maximizes grip on wet rocks, etc. The lug pattern has been developed by adding a V-shaped pattern on the outside of the forefoot to capture not only walking but also vertical and horizontal movements. Also, since there is no shank, the rug can be deepened without compromising the delicateness of the soles of the feet, which has led to the impression that it is resistant to rough roads.
Quick lace that allows you to put on and take off with just one touch
This model also features the classic quick lace shoes from SALOMON. It has been around for many years since its release, and although it has been written about its convenience, it is easy to tighten and loosen. The great thing about climbing is that the tightness of the climbing and descent is that it can be operated quickly, which is a major advantage. Furthermore, it's great that you can easily tie it up even while wearing gloves in early spring or early winter. In recent models, pockets are placed in the tongue, so you can store your shoes smartly without wandering around while you're on the move after tightening your laces.
However, this quick lace is a bit troublesome to push all the strings into the pocket after tightening them. Are there any tricks to store it?
I asked the person in charge about the secret!
So I was taught how to quickly set up a quick race.
1. Pull around the middle to tighten the first half. This procedure is not required, but especially for people with high insteps, it is difficult to tighten evenly, so it is a surefire way to do it (it will fit in with the whole thing once you start walking).
2. Pull the tip to tighten the entire piece, and secure it with a cord lock.
3. Push the handle of the string into the pocket first (it doesn't have to be all inside at this point).
4. Push the cord lock into the pocket.
5. FINISH. There are two rings of strings, but with this amount, you don't have to worry about them getting caught, and it's just right, making it easier to pull out of the pocket.
Summary: The three SALOMON hiking shoes brothers want to use in these situations!
OUTpath GORE-TEX®: For anyone who wants to enjoy the outdoors in a light and stylish way
This versatile and extremely easy-to-use outdoor shoe is ultra-lightweight, yet highly grip, comfort and stability that can accommodate a variety of terrain and a variety of movements, making it a versatile and extremely easy-to-use outdoor shoe that has the potential to not fit into the frame of a hiking shoe. With this pair, you can easily jump out into the outdoors from the front door without any thought, as long as it's not too heavy in a snow-free place, such as light hiking and fast packing, for example, bikes, cross-country, parasailing, pack rafting, etc. The light walking experience and sophisticated design make it a great choice for traveling around towns, historic sites, and nature without barriers. However, when comparing the three models, the high fit and slim, minimalist construction may make some people feel cramped. Naturally, people will find their feet differently differently, so be sure to try them on and check them out.
For product details and inquiries, please also check the SALOMON official website
It should naturally be noted that more robust climbing boots are advantageous when long-distance activities are burdensome and long-term. OUTpath PRO GORE-TEX® model of the same series, which has ankle protection . It also provides high support and responds to more serious activities. According to the person inside, this ankle support is not only protective, but also has the effect of stimulating the ankle muscles, increasing muscle response and increasing hold.
XA PRO 3D GORE-TEX®: For those who want to walk safely no matter how tough the terrain
The XA , which was released about 15 years ago and became a popular model after an adventure race that overcame a variety of terrain, is the big brother of OUTpath The tough construction provides a sense of security in a wide range of situations, including harsher situations, the grip strength is strong even on rough roads, and the stability of the sole that can withstand stronger loads is proven by its long-standing track record of being loved by professionals such as racers and mountain rescues. In terms of being able to accommodate a variety of activities with the premise of high durability, it gives a strong impression in scenes where there are longer distances or high loads. In that sense, it can be said to be a model that is safe and easy for everyone to wear.
X ULTRA 2 GORE-TEX®: For those who want to continue walking comfortably on mild terrain forever
As I felt in last year's comparison test, the enveloping fit and soft feel of the upper were outstanding this time too. It was arranged for walking the long Tour de Mont Blanc, and as it incorporates the technology of trail running shoes into its design, the design is designed to be conscious of fatigue-freeness, such as the flexibility of the upper and high cushioning, making it easy to move your legs and you can enjoy walking purely. Of the three drawbacks, it has a weak grip on wet terrain, and I feel like I'm a bit unfavourable when it comes to hard terrain and changes in the up and down. Although it is weak against tough terrain of the three, it can be said to be the easiest pair of shoes that can walk, run, and relax in the world, as they are worn all day long.
